new version is a nightmare
 
i'm using the latest version of limewire basic. i'm on am imac, 9.2.2, dsl connection, 192 ram, enough space on the hard drive.

ever since i downloaded this new version i've had nothing but problems. i can search for 1-3 items just fine. then, the more i search--or am downloading--the more it stalls. then, it freezes (mouse moves, but rest of computer takes 30 seconds to 1 minute to execute commands) then it blanks out part of the screen, which sometimes comes back, sometimes doesn't.

the one command it won't accept, at this point, is "close" or disconnect. at this point, i have to force quit. i lose my downloads, searches etc.

the last version worked perfectly, but this is making me not want to use the program--and this has happened each time i've used it. and leaving it alone and coming back 1/2 hour later doesn't work.

help!

Hi Alyssaanne,

The suggestion to add more memory is not a bad one. LimeWire uses alot of memory on a Mac. I added 256MB to my 128MB and it improved. Not greatly, but it does run smoother. I am able to run (some) other programs while running LimeWire now. I try not to run anything else, usually, because of conflicts, but it is now possible. You can get some real cheap memory upgrades at Costco (if you have access to one).
